Repair Procedures: Inspection

If a part of the head up display footage is distorted or it is not at eye level with the driver a Global Diagnostic System (Diagnostic tool) can be used to carry out calibration.

  1. In case calibration is required
    • When replacing the head-up display unit.
    • In case the footage is distorted after replacing the windshield (double vision removed after film is inner mounted to the glass).
    • When the HUD mounted main crash pad is removed/installed or replaced.
    • When the video installation location of the Head-up display unit is not at eye level of the driver and the focus is inconsistent.
  2. Calibration items
No Footage calibration functions Calibration cases
1 Rotation: Calibration in the half-circle/clockwise direction based on the center

2 Smile: Calibration based vertically on the center

3 Slanted (up/down): Calibration according to an upward/downward slant

4 Slanted (left/right): Calibration according to a left/right slant

5 Parallel compensation

6 Move location of mark to upward/downward: Compensation according to eye height

7 Initialization: Changed to the status of before video compensation
